Understanding Gluten Free Hot Dog Buns
Gluten-free hot dog buns provide a delicious alternative for those with gluten sensitivities or celiac disease. These buns typically use flours like rice, almond, or tapioca instead of wheat.
Key Ingredients
- Rice Flour: This common gluten-free ingredient offers a neutral taste.
- Almond Flour: Adds a nutty flavor and moist texture.
- Tapioca Starch: Gives chewiness and elasticity.
- Potato Starch: Contributes to a light, fluffy consistency.
Nutritional Considerations
Gluten-free buns may vary in nutritional value compared to traditional buns. You can often find lower fiber content in gluten-free options. Some brands add extra protein sources, while others may contain added sugars. Always check labels for specific dietary needs.

Homemade Options for Gluten Free Hot Dog Buns
Creating your own gluten-free hot dog buns at home offers the advantage of customizing flavors and textures to suit your preferences. Here are some straightforward recipes and steps to guide you.
Simple Gluten Free Hot Dog Bun Recipe
- Ingredients Needed:
- 2 cups gluten-free all-purpose flour
- 1 cup warm water
- 1 tablespoon honey or sugar
- 1 packet active dry yeast
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on apple cider vinegar
- Instructions:
- Activate Yeast: Mix warm water, honey, and yeast in a bowl. Wait 5–10 minutes until it bubbles.
- Combine Dry Ingredients: In a separate bowl, mix gluten-free flour, salt, and olive oil.
- Mix Ingredients: Add the yeast mixture and vinegar. Stir until smooth.
- Shape Buns: Shape the dough into bun forms. Place them on a lined baking sheet.
- Let Rise: Cover buns with a towel and let them rise in a warm area for 30–45 minutes.
- Bake: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Bake for 15–20 minutes until golden brown.
Alternative Recipe: Almond Flour Hot Dog Buns
- Ingredients Needed:
- 2 cups almond flour
- 2 large eggs
- 1 tablespoon coconut fl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1 teaspoon salt
- Instructions:
- Mix Dry Ingredients: Combine almond flour, coconut flour, baking powder, and salt in a bowl.
- Add Eggs: Beat in eggs until the mixture forms a dough.
- Shape and Bake: Shape into buns and place on a baking sheet. Bake at 350°F (175°C) for 12–15 minutes.
- Use Parchment Paper: Lining the baking sheet with parchment paper prevents sticking.
- Experiment with Flavors: Incorporate herbs or spices into the dough for added flavor.
- Storage: Store leftover buns in an airtight container in the fridge for up to five days or freeze for longer freshness.
